Margaret Elizabeth "Maggie" Sharp McCann Ward . . . according to Maggie's sister, Ida (Sharp) Halyard . . . Maggie Sharp, born November 3rd., 1869, and died in the year 1935. She was married twice; first to John McCann, who was killed by being thrown from his buggy when his horse bolted and ran away, and secondly, to Frank Ward. She is buried in Glenwood Cemetery in Crockett, Texas. There is no marker on her grave, but she is buried next to, and to the left of her son, Earl McCann, whose grave is marked.

From her Texas certificate of death
Name: Mrs. M.E. Ward
Death Date: 14 Nov 1935
Death Place: 407 East Third, Sweetwater, Nolan, Texas
Gender: Female
Race: White
Death Age: 66 years 11 days
Birth Date: 03 Nov 1869
Birthplace: Texas
Marital Status: Widowed
Father's Name: Sharp
Father's Birthplace: Texas
Mother's Name: Lamar
Mother's Birthplace: Texas
Occupation: Housewife
Place of Residence: 407 East Third, Sweetwater, Tex.
Burial Place: Crocket
Burial Date: 14 Nov 1935
Informant: Mrs. Emma Smith, Sweetwater
